
Master delivering motion graphics projects in Adobe After Effects by following 14 steps in order, plan scene durations, and avoid early effects to ensure smooth timing for social media.
Organize a four-folder workflow for motion graphics, manage assets and scripts, and collaborate with Google Docs and ChatGPT while conducting visual research and balancing abstract with straightforward visuals.
Analyze a script by parsing into scenes, highlight keywords like personal growth and goals, and create a moodboard of visuals to guide the storyboard with references from Freepik and Shutterstock.
Sketch scenes from the script to craft a social media storyboard for motion graphics, emphasizing look and feel, the key motif, goals, and rising spheres; secure client approval before design.
Design in Illustrator to create scalable vector elements with a consistent stroke. Prepare the project by using a film and video document, vertical 1080x1920 RGB, for After Effects animation.
Set up a 1080 by 1920 After Effects composition, import illustrator layers, add AI voiceover, trim pauses, create scene markers, and align animation within Instagram reel safe zone.
Animate the first two scenes by revealing the key and lines with trim paths in After Effects, converting vector layers to shapes and syncing timing to the script.
Animate the man silhouette with a flicker entrance and one-second dissolve in After Effects, and preserve stroke width by animating shape-layer paths instead of scale.
Learn to craft a flying-in-space sequence in After Effects by animating a white sphere and goals with keyframes, shape layers, trim paths, starburst, and speedlines, plus timing and background setup.
Master keyframe velocity in After Effects by using the graph editor and easy ease, plus scale and position tweaks to simulate camera movements while preserving vector sharpness with collapse.
Create automatic captions with free ai tools, render an mp3 voiceover, edit subtitles with v.io, and design captions in after effects with color, font, and layout.
Apply final touches by enhancing glow with 32 bits per channel, balance radius and threshold, then copy glow across layers, add motion blur, purge, and render in mp4.
Choose one of three scripts to create a 20-second motion graphic animation in a 1080 px by 1920 px composition, using at most three colors.
